CVE-2024-42501
Official description Straight from the sourceThe vendor's or NVD's own wording, published unedited. Authoritative, but often terse — it says what broke, rarely what to do.
NVD · uneditedAn authenticated Path Traversal vulnerabilities exists in the ArubaOS. Successful exploitation of this vulnerability allows an attacker to install unsigned packages on the underlying operating system, enabling the threat actor to execute arbitrary code or install implants.

dbcve analysis · high confidenceAuthenticated path traversal vulnerability in ArubaOS allows authenticated attackers to manipulate file paths during package installation, bypassing signature verification to install unsigned packages and achieve arbitrary code execution on the device.

Am I affected? How to checkSteps we derive from the advisory and the affected-version data, so you can decide whether this CVE reaches your setup. They are a guide, not a scan — your own configuration is the authority.
dbcve checksWork through these to decide whether this CVE applies to you.
-
Confirm ArubaOS is the running firmwareAccess the device CLI or web interface and identify the firmware version using 'show version' command or the system dashboardAffected if The device is running ArubaOS firmware
-
Check the installed ArubaOS version against the CVE advisoryCompare your firmware version number to the affected version ranges listed in the Aruba security advisory for CVE-2024-42501Affected if Your version falls within the documented affected range and has not been patched
-
Identify if package installation features are accessibleVerify whether the device's package/module installation functionality is enabled and accessible to your administrative accountsAffected if Package installation feature is enabled and reachable by your admin accounts
-
Audit installed packages for unsigned or unexpected packagesReview the list of installed packages or modules on the device using 'show package' or equivalent CLI command, and verify each package has a valid digital signatureAffected if Any unsigned packages or packages you did not explicitly install are present
-
Examine system logs for package installation activityReview system logs, installation logs, or audit logs for package installation events, especially those occurring outside of scheduled maintenance windowsAffected if Logs show package installations you did not initiate or that appear anomalous
-
Check for unexpected files or code in system directoriesInspect system directories where packages are installed (such as /flash or /var) for unexpected files, scripts, or binaries that do not belong to your standard configurationAffected if Unexpected files or code exist in package directories that are not part of your known deployment
You are affected if your ArubaOS version is within the affected range and either unsigned packages are present, logs show unauthorized package installations, or unexpected files exist in system directories.
